High pressure rotary shaft seals are fundamental components in many mechanical systems. Their ability to provide an effective barrier against leaks amidst challenging operational conditions is invaluable in maintaining efficiency and safety across various industries. As technology advances, the materials and design of these seals continue to improve, thereby expanding their capabilities and applications. When integrating high pressure rotary shaft seals into machinery design, engineers must consider the specific application requirements to ensure optimal performance and longevity. Understanding and properly selecting these seals is crucial for any operation that demands reliability in high-pressure environments.

In addition to their durability, metal oil seals also offer excellent sealing capabilities, helping to prevent the escape of oil and other fluids from equipment. This is crucial for maintaining the proper lubrication of moving parts and ensuring that machinery operates efficiently. By creating a tight seal between mating surfaces, metal oil seals help to reduce friction and wear, extending the lifespan of components and reducing the need for maintenance.

In industrial machinery, cylinder oil seals are used in hydraulic systems, compressors, and pumps. These seals help to maintain the proper oil pressure and prevent contamination, ensuring smooth operation and reliable performance. Cylinder oil seals are also used in construction equipment, agricultural machinery, and marine systems, where they play a vital role in maintaining the efficiency and longevity of the machinery.
